The house of the Redeemer, the largest monolithic church in the world: 33x23 meters and high 11 meters. Surrounded by a colonnade of 34 pillars, with 28 mighty columns in the central nave and 4 aisles: real greek temple, solemn as the Parthenon and dug into the tuff. Austere, not just painted inside and lit by windows in the shape of a swastika or a Greek cross. Contains the symbolic sarcophagus of Abraham, Isaac and Jacob. -
